NASA Awards Firefly Aerospace $93.3M to Deliver Lunar Payloads

Firefly Aerospace Secures NASA Funding for Lunar Mission

NASA has awarded Firefly Aerospace $93.3 million to deliver a suite of ten NASA-sponsored science and technology demonstration payloads to the Moon’s Crisium basin in 2023. The ‘Blue Ghost’ lunar lander will operate on-board payloads during transit, orbit, and on the lunar surface for a complete lunar day. This mission represents Firefly’s plan to become America’s premier end-to-end space transportation company, leveraging its Alpha launch vehicle and Space Utility Vehicle.
